How does Physiotherapy focus on Injury Specific Rehabilitation
Injury specific rehabilitation is meant for the recovery of an athlete or a patient who has sustained physical injury. This program includes flexibility exercises, strengthening exercises, endurance activities, and coordination and agility training. This program is meant to return the same functionality of the muscles pre-injury. Physiotherapy is part of the rehabilitation program. It includes mobility, posture, and stretching exercises. It is done after the surgery of the injured area is complete. Surgical procedures leave the muscles in the body in a weakened state. Thus, physiotherapy focuses on the speedy recovery of these areas. Physiotherapy to Improve Balance
Citizens above the age of 65 often experience balance problems. This is due to muscle weakness, joint stiffness, and inner ear problems caused because of old age. Such problems can also be caused by medical diseases, Parkinson’s and brain or spinal injury. These problems force the elderly to adopt a sedentary lifestyle and the host of diseases that come with it. Balance problems are mainly caused due to vision impairment, inner ear problems, disability, and lack of awareness of one’s body. Physiotherapy Treatment for Athletic Pubalgia
Sports Hernia or Athletic Pubalgia is a condition in which the junction of the leg and the torso gets injured. It is very common in sports which place excessive stress on the groin and pelvic region through kicking and twisting movements. In some cases, Sports Hernia or Athletic Pubalgia is also known as the sportsman’s hernia, however, symptoms of such a hernia often result in misdiagnosis, as there is no presence of actual hernia.
